A Vasculature Anatomy Inspired Flexible Slot Antenna for Continuous Non-invasive Glucose Monitoring

In this study, we introduce a vasculature-anatomy-inspired sensor for non-invasive continuous glucose monitoring. The sensor is based on a flexible slot-antenna that can be integrated inside a wearable glove, and enables sufficient penetration of the radiated electromagnetic waves in order to wirelessly monitor blood glucose variations. Serum-based experiments demonstrate high fidelity across the diabetic glucose range [10mg/dl – 500mg/dl]. Furthermore, human studies exhibit clinical accuracy of 98%, between the reference glucose levels and the sensor's output, in twenty-one subjects who underwent a total of sixty-three oral glucose tolerance tests.
